Shumei KQ-700DM Quiet-Operation Ultrasonic Cleaner

Brand Shumei
Origin Jiangsu, China
Manufacturer Type Direct Manufacturer
Instrument Type General-Purpose Ultrasonic Cleaner
Tank Capacity 22.5 L
Ultrasonic Frequency 40 kHz
Ultrasonic Power Output 700 W (0–100% adjustable)
Heating Power 800 W
Temperature Range Ambient to 80 °C (adjustable)
Timer Range 0–24 h (adjustable)
Noise Level <60 dB(A)
Tank Dimensions (L×W×H) 500 × 300 × 150 mm
Overall Dimensions (L×W×H) 531 × 326 × 375 mm
Construction 304 Stainless Steel Tank & Housing
Safety Features Liquid-Level Protection, Over-Temperature & Over-Current Protection
Standard Accessories Sound-Dampening Lid, 304 Stainless Steel Mesh Basket, Stainless Steel Rack, Manual Fill/Drain Valve
Power Supply AC 220 V, 50 Hz

Overview

The Shumei KQ-700DM Quiet-Operation Ultrasonic Cleaner is an industrial-grade, general-purpose cleaning system engineered for precision laboratory and quality control environments where consistent cavitation performance, thermal stability, and low acoustic emission are critical. It operates on the principle of high-frequency ultrasonic energy (40 kHz) transmitted through a liquid medium to generate controlled micro-cavitation—implosive bubble collapse that dislodges particulate contaminants, organic residues, and weakly adhered biofilms from submerged surfaces. Designed for reproducible cleaning of delicate instrumentation—including pipette tips, glassware, optical components, semiconductor wafers, and medical device parts—the KQ-700DM integrates a robust 304 stainless steel tank (500 × 300 × 150 mm internal volume) with a total capacity of 22.5 L, enabling batch processing of medium-to-large sample loads without compromising uniform energy distribution.

Key Features

  • Low-noise architecture: Acoustic enclosure design and vibration-dampened transducer mounting reduce operational noise to <60 dB(A), meeting ISO 15710:2019 recommendations for laboratory ambient noise control.
  • Full-range ultrasonic power modulation: Continuous 0–100% output adjustment enables method optimization across diverse sample types—from fragile optics requiring gentle decontamination to heavily soiled metal components demanding aggressive cleaning.
  • Precise thermal management: Integrated 800 W heating element supports temperature-controlled cleaning protocols between ambient and 80 °C, facilitating enzymatic or solvent-assisted residue removal while complying with ASTM D4292-22 guidelines for temperature-stabilized ultrasonic processes.
  • Enhanced reliability engineering: Upgraded power electronics deliver improved electro-acoustic conversion efficiency and reduced reactive power loss; dual safety circuits provide real-time over-temperature and over-current protection per IEC 61000-6-4 EMC standards.
  • Corrosion-resistant construction: Entire wetted path—including tank, lid, basket, and rack—is fabricated from AISI 304 stainless steel (EN 10088-1), ensuring long-term compatibility with aqueous, alkaline, and mild acidic cleaning solutions.

Applications

  • Pre-analytical sample preparation: Removal of residual solvents, fingerprints, and polishing compounds from HPLC vials, GC liners, and ICP-MS nebulizers.
  • Medical device reprocessing validation: Cleaning verification of endoscopic channels and reusable surgical tools per ISO 15883-1:2021 Annex C.
  • Electronics manufacturing: Debris removal from PCB stencils, SMT nozzles, and MEMS sensor housings prior to coating or bonding.
  • Academic research: Surface activation of nanomaterial substrates, cell culture flask decontamination, and catalyst support cleaning in catalysis labs.
  • Pharmaceutical QC: Cleaning of tablet punches, capsule fillers, and dissolution apparatus components in accordance with USP cleaning validation principles.

FAQ

Is the KQ-700DM suitable for use with flammable solvents?
No. This unit is designed exclusively for aqueous or water-miscible cleaning solutions. Use with volatile organic solvents requires explosion-proof certification not provided by this model.
Does the unit include data export capability for compliance reporting?
The base configuration supports analog output signals; digital data logging and export require integration with external compliant software and hardware per 21 CFR Part 11 requirements.
What maintenance intervals are recommended for optimal transducer performance?
Transducer performance should be verified quarterly using calibrated hydrophones per ASTM E1000-22; tank inspection for pitting or weld integrity is advised annually.
Can the stainless steel mesh basket be replaced with custom fixtures?
Yes. The standard basket mounts via standardized 304 SS rails; user-designed racks compatible with the internal dimensions (500 × 300 × 150 mm) may be installed without voiding warranty.
Is the sound-dampening lid certified to meet occupational noise exposure limits?
When fully closed during operation, the lid reduces operator-exposed noise to below 60 dB(A) at 1 m distance—within OSHA PEL and EU Directive 2003/10/EC action level thresholds for extended daily exposure.
